Overview:

This is the bi-annual national conference for Cursillo in the Episcopal Church.  The conference runs from Wednesday evening through Saturday lunch.   All Cursillistas are invited to come share in the fellowship, talks, workshops, music and worship.  The conference includes a short annual General Council of the ministry.  This is where the business of the ministry (elections, budget, resolutions, etc) happens.  We would be blessed to have representatives from every diocese that has a Cursillo ministry (or wants one!) to join us for both the conference and General Council.

Lodging and conference facilities:

Toddhall Retreat Center is the home for Cursillo weekends in the Diocese of Springfield, IL.  Located in a rural suburb of St Louis, it is a peaceful, quiet setting for retreat.  In general, guest rooms are equipped with two twin beds and a bathroom.  Single occupancy rooms are very limited (16) and will be reserved on a first-come, first-served basis (via conference registration).
